diff --git a/.circleci/config.yml b/.circleci/config.yml index cc378a94e3..58cfc6c8ec 100644 --- a/.circleci/config.yml +++ b/.circleci/config.yml @@ -60,6 +60,11 @@ executors: - image: snyklabs/cli-build-arm64:20240814-161347 working_directory: /mnt/ramdisk/snyk resource_class: arm.large + docker-arm64-xl: + docker: + - image: snyklabs/cli-build-arm64:20240814-161347 + working_directory: /mnt/ramdisk/snyk + resource_class: arm.xlarge linux-ubuntu-mantic-amd64: docker: - image: ubuntu:mantic @@ -469,7 +474,7 @@ workflows: go_arch: amd64 go_download_base_url: << pipeline.parameters.fips_go_download_base_url >> make_target: build clean-golang build-fips - executor: docker-amd64 + executor: docker-amd64-xl requires: - prepare-build @@ -480,7 +485,7 @@ workflows: go_arch: arm64 go_download_base_url: << pipeline.parameters.fips_go_download_base_url >> make_target: build clean-golang build-fips - executor: docker-arm64 + executor: docker-arm64-xl requires: - prepare-build @@ -490,7 +495,7 @@ workflows: go_os: linux go_arch: amd64 go_download_base_url: << pipeline.parameters.go_download_base_url >> - executor: docker-amd64 + executor: docker-amd64-xl c_compiler: /usr/bin/musl-gcc requires: - prepare-build @@ -501,7 +506,7 @@ workflows: go_os: linux go_arch: arm64 go_download_base_url: << pipeline.parameters.go_download_base_url >> - executor: docker-arm64 + executor: docker-arm64-xl c_compiler: /usr/bin/musl-gcc requires: - prepare-build